What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Sacramento Attorneys?

Generative Engine Optimization is the practice of structuring your website’s content so that large language models (LLMs) and AI search engines can accurately understand, extract, and cite your firm when answering a user’s legal question. Traditional SEO earns you a blue link on page one. GEO earns you a sentence inside the answer itself — before the user even scrolls.

When someone in Elk Grove types “what should I do after a car accident in California” into Google and an AI Overview appears at the top of the page, that overview pulls from sources it deems authoritative and well-structured. If your Sacramento personal injury firm isn’t one of those sources, you don’t exist in that moment. GEO is how you change that.

The distinction from SEO matters here. SEO optimizes for ranking signals — backlinks, page speed, keyword density. GEO optimizes for comprehension signals: clear definitions, structured Q&A content, authoritative citations, and schema markup that tells AI engines exactly what your firm does and who it serves. Both are necessary; neither alone is sufficient.

How AI Search Tools Decide Which Sacramento Law Firms to Cite

AI engines don’t rank pages the way Google’s traditional algorithm does. They evaluate content for clarity, factual density, and structural consistency. There are a few specific signals that determine whether your Sacramento law firm gets cited.

Structured, Question-Driven Content

LLMs are trained to answer questions. Content that mirrors that format — clear questions followed by concise, accurate answers — is dramatically more likely to be surfaced in an AI Overview or a ChatGPT response. If your practice area pages read like marketing copy rather than authoritative explanations, they won’t be cited. Rewriting those pages with a question-and-answer structure is one of the fastest GEO wins available.

Schema Markup and Entity Clarity

AI tools rely heavily on structured data. At minimum, Sacramento law firms need LegalService schema, LocalBusiness schema with accurate NAP (name, address, phone), Attorney schema for individual attorneys, and FAQ schema on relevant practice area pages. Without this markup, even well-written content is harder for a generative engine to interpret with confidence.

Third-Party Citation Authority

AI models weight sources that are themselves cited elsewhere. Consistent mentions of your firm’s name across Avvo, Justia, the Sacramento County Bar Association directory, Google Business Profile, and reputable local news outlets — like the Sacramento Bee or CapRadio — build the kind of entity authority that makes an AI engine trust your content enough to quote it.

Practical GEO Actions Sacramento Law Firms Can Take Now

You don’t need to overhaul your entire website overnight. A targeted GEO effort starts with a few high-leverage moves.

– Audit your top three practice area pages and rewrite at least one section of each as a clear Q&A that answers the exact question a prospective client would ask an AI tool.

– Implement LegalService and FAQ schema on every practice area page — and verify it with Google’s Rich Results Test, which you can access at Google Search Central.

– Claim and fully complete your listing in the Sacramento County Bar Association’s attorney directory, and confirm that your name, address, and phone number match exactly across every platform where your firm appears.

Frequently Asked Questions: GEO for Sacramento Law Firms

What does GEO mean for a law firm?

GEO — Generative Engine Optimization — is the process of structuring a law firm’s website content so that AI-powered search tools like Google’s AI Overviews, ChatGPT, and Perplexity can accurately extract and cite that content when answering legal questions. For Sacramento attorneys, it means appearing inside AI-generated answers, not just on a list of blue links below them.

Is GEO different from SEO for attorneys?

Yes. Traditional SEO focuses on ranking signals like backlinks, keyword placement, and technical performance. GEO focuses on comprehension signals — how clearly and authoritatively your content answers specific questions. Sacramento law firms need both working together, because GEO without a solid SEO foundation lacks the domain authority AI tools require before citing a source.

How long does it take to see GEO results in Sacramento?

Most Sacramento law firms that implement structured GEO changes — question-driven content rewrites, schema markup, and citation cleanup — begin seeing appearances in AI Overviews and related features within one to three months. Highly competitive practice areas like personal injury may take longer, depending on existing domain strength.

Does GEO compliance conflict with California Bar advertising rules?

No, when done correctly. California’s Rules of Professional Conduct require attorney advertising to be truthful and non-deceptive. A properly built GEO strategy produces factual, educational content that explains legal concepts clearly — exactly the kind of content that both AI engines and the State Bar are comfortable with.
